The Aérospatiale SA 315B Lama is a French single-engined helicopter developed to meet hot and high operational requirements of the Indian Armed Forces. It combines the lighter Aérospatiale Alouette II airframe with Alouette III components and powerplant. The Lama possesses exceptional high altitude performance.

WebThe Lockheed U-2, nicknamed "Dragon Lady", is an American single-engine, high altitude reconnaissance aircraft operated from the 1950s by the United States Air Force (USAF) or the Central Intelligence Agency (CIA). It provides day and night, high-altitude (70,000 feet, 21,300 meters), all-weather intelligence gathering.. WebIn 1976, the Lockheed SR-71 Blackbird broke the world’s record for sustained altitude in horizontal flight at 25,929 meters (85,069 feet). The same day another SR-71 set an absolute speed record of 3,529.6 kilometers per hour (2,193.2 miles per hour), approximately Mach 3.3. Web2 de mai. de 2024 · Highest known flights: YF-12A (60-6936) – 80,257 feet, USAF, official, 1 May 1965 SR-71B (61-7956) – 84,700 feet, NASA, unofficial, 18 October 1994 SR-71A (61-7962) – 85,068 feet, USAF, official, 28 July 1976 SR-71A (61-7953) – 86,700 feet, USAF, unofficial, circa 1968 A-12 (60-6932) – 90,000 feet, CIA, unofficial, 14 August 1965

Web19 de out. de 2024 · 2 Below [1] shows the hypersonic breathing corridor. Without LOX or rocket assistance, the limit is around 140,000 feet (40 km) at around Mach 15. In 2004 NASA's X-43 achieved a record Mach 9.6 at 109,000 feet ( nasa.gov ), which if you compare below, is a good match for the aforementioned corridor. 1: Smart, Michael. "Scramjets."
